Restricted Driving Areas - now available in WME prod!

Post by Vespucci41
Hi Editors,

We are super excited to announce that Restricted Driving Areas are now available in WME!

Restricted Driving Areas will allow you to create a polygon and apply to it the TBRs now available on segments.

avozetta wrote:Hi!

We have started to look into this in Sweden as we today have one restricted area in Stockholm, or rather a street, Hornsgatan, https://www.waze.com/sv/editor?env=row& ... ,257938048

One more thing to handle here is that it is allowed to cross the street but not drive on it, is that possible to solve as it is designed today? Marking it as one complete zone will block crossing the street I guess? Adding a zone for each segment maybe but that will result in many passes for the user to add in the app?

Second, are the passes created via this WME-tool or are they created elsewhere?

What is TBS?
Indeed this is not best suited for a restricted street, even more in your case where crossing is allowed.
Even restricting only the specific segment will restrict also driving through it.
So i am not sure we have to day a solution for your use case.

The pass are created by your Staff Community Manager, and once created will be visible in the WME.

TBR - Time Base Restriction, the restriction you ca add through the panel and add the dedicated permit

Thanks for the feedback, just to elaborate my example of a solution and connected to your feedback:

If we created two separate zones on street "Hornsgatan" (red rectangles), not including the crossing street "Lignagatan", crossing street "Hornsgatan" will not be affected or?

E.g. passing through on Hornsgatan will not be possible if you do not have a pass, but crossing it will.

I know that this proposed solution will create many passes to cover the complete street/zone, but the logic should work or?
The problem is not the number of passes since we can use the same pass for more than one area.
If a restricted area polygon intersect a segment the whole segment will be restricted, so the proposed solution will not solve the problem.
